Wildwood Academy Student Body
Wildwood Academy has a smaller student body compared to most other schools we cover. It is coeducational, which is typical among private schools in Canada.

Facts and analysis
Total enrollment
60 students attend Wildwood Academy.

Why it matters
While some researchers have looked to uncover the "ideal" school size, these studies often generalize student preferences and behaviours. Your real goal is to find what best suits your child’s needs. Smaller schools can offer a school-wide sense of connection, while larger schools often provide broader programming and opportunities. Why it matters
A school’s gender composition influences its social, academic, and extracurricular experiences. Coed schools often encourage collaboration across genders, while single-gender schools (all-boys or all-girls) may focus on specialized learning approaches (read topic guide).
